10 / Reading the Contract
How should this award record be interpreted?
Read the PIID as a transaction history, not as a single purchase price. Net obligations combine the base action with later increases, reductions, corrections, and deobligations recorded under the same contract.
Verify the buyer
Agency and office identify who manages the procurement relationship.
Follow modifications
Each action can change funding, scope, dates, or administrative terms.
Compare the market
Use NAICS, PSC, and the contractor profile to identify related buyers and competitors.
